Output ef0da94562f8485c4cacec9f3887060723d873c7b56b96658910e5f25bf38c89:16

value
1245486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8663cf80cce919a59554481fa29c5355333051b5 OP_EQUAL
address
3Dwc3D2pRDh5m9AUtEQUcu835WNoheQ12b
transaction
ef0da94562f8485c4cacec9f3887060723d873c7b56b96658910e5f25bf38c89
confirmations
274695
spent
true